Manor ISD is full of amazing teachers from diverse backgrounds, so picking one teacher of the year (or TOY) and one Rookie of the Year (ROY) per campus can be a difficult task. That's why each campus goes through a peer-review process to select the TOY and ROY.
These educators were honored at the Manor Education Foundation Gala in April and will be recognized at the upcoming Partners in Education Recognition on May 19.
One TOY will be selected from the district to be submitted to the state, and will be in nomination to be the Texas Teacher of the Year.
